Bogo

Bogo is a coastal city on the northern tip of Cebu island in the Philippines. It sits along the Philippine Sea and serves as a gateway to nearby dive sites along the Visayas. With limited local dive infrastructure directly in the city (few if any dive centers listed), most diving access comes from day trips or short hops to popular nearby sites within the region. The surrounding area offers typical tropical conditions, warm water, and reef and wall opportunities farther offshore, but as a small city it's more of a transit point than a primary dive hub. If you’re planning a dive-focused itinerary, expect to coordinate with nearby centers in Cebu or nearby islands for boat-based trips and course options.

The best time to dive in Bogo

The best months to dive in Bogo are from April to July. Temperatures are confortable (28-29°C), currents are mild and the visibility is at its best.
